cpolar命令用法详解
在现代网络环境中,如何实现内网穿透是一个常见的需求。无论是为了远程办公、调试服务还是搭建个人服务器,cpolar都是一款非常实用的工具。本文将详细介绍cpolar的基本用法及其相关命令,帮助用户快速上手并高效使用该工具。
什么是cpolar?
cpolar是一款开源的内网穿透工具,它能够将本地的服务暴露到公网,使得外部设备可以通过互联网访问内网中的资源。无论是在家办公还是部署小型项目,cpolar都能提供稳定且安全的解决方案。
安装与启动
首先,确保您的系统已安装必要的依赖项。接下来,通过以下命令下载并运行cpolar:
```bash
curl -Ls https://www.cpolar.com/static/downloads/cpolar-linux-amd64.tar.gz | tar xz
sudo ./cpolar authtoken YOUR_AUTH_TOKEN
```
请将`YOUR_AUTH_TOKEN`替换为您从官网获取的实际认证令牌。
基本命令
1. 启动隧道
要创建一个简单的HTTP隧道,您可以使用如下命令:
```bash
./cpolar http 80
```
这会将本地的80端口映射到公网上的随机可用地址。如果您希望指定自定义域名或子域名,则可以添加相应的参数。
2. 创建HTTPS隧道
如果需要支持HTTPS协议,只需在命令后追加`-https`标志即可:
```bash
./cpolar http -https 80
```
3. 配置监听端口
除了默认的80端口外,您还可以监听其他端口,例如MySQL数据库常用的3306端口:
```bash
./cpolar tcp 3306
```
4. 查看当前状态
随时检查当前活动的隧道信息,以便了解哪些服务正在被共享:
```bash
./cpolar status
```
5. 停止特定隧道
若需终止某个特定的隧道,可以使用其唯一标识符(通常显示在输出中):
```bash
./cpolar stop
```
高级功能
对于更复杂的应用场景,cpolar还提供了许多高级选项。例如,设置隧道的带宽限制、延迟测试以及日志记录等。这些都可以通过命令行参数进行配置。
总结
通过上述介绍,相信您已经对cpolar的基本用法有了初步了解。无论是初学者还是有经验的技术人员,cpolar都能满足大部分内网穿透的需求。希望本文能成为您解决问题的好帮手!
请注意,以上内容是基于假设的产品特性编写的示例文本,并非实际存在的产品文档。如果您有任何具体问题或需要进一步的帮助,请随时告知!